To fill out an ordinance to restrict, you need to follow these steps:
02
Begin by identifying the purpose of the ordinance. Determine what it is you want to restrict and why.
03
Research the relevant laws and regulations in your jurisdiction. Make sure you understand the legal framework within which the ordinance will operate.
04
Gather necessary information and data to support your case for the restriction. This might include statistics, expert opinions, or public sentiment.
05
Draft the ordinance language. Clearly define the restriction and any exemptions or limitations that apply.
06
Consult with legal counsel to review the draft ordinance and ensure it complies with all applicable laws.
07
Present the draft ordinance to the appropriate governing body or authority. This might be a city council, county commission, or other legislative body.
08
Seek input and feedback from the public and stakeholders. Hold public hearings or meetings to gather opinions and address concerns.
09
Revise the ordinance as necessary based on public input and legal advice.
10
Obtain final approval for the ordinance from the governing body.
11
Implement and enforce the ordinance once it is in effect. Communicate the restrictions to affected parties and educate the public about the new regulations.
